barriere- Derived from French 'barrière', ultimately from Latin 'barricara'. Functions as a noun meaning 'barrier'.

barrierebrytende
7 syllables16 letters
ba·ri·e·re·bry·ten·de
/bɑˈriːrəˌbryːtən̪de/
adjective

The word 'barrierebrytende' is a compound adjective divided into seven syllables: ba-ri-e-re-bry-ten-de. Primary stress falls on the second syllable. Syllabification follows the principle of maximizing onsets and ensuring each syllable contains a vowel nucleus. The word is morphologically composed of a French-derived prefix/root ('barriere'), an Old Norse root ('bryt'), and a present participle suffix ('ende').
